1. A method for modeling data using cyber resilience identities and associated metadata, the method comprising:
receiving or identifying, by one or more processing circuits, cyber resilience data;
encrypting, by the one or more processing circuits, a portion of the cyber resilience data;
generating, by the one or more processing circuits, a metadata object comprising metadata of the cyber resilience data;
generating, by the one or more processing circuits, a cyber resilience identity comprising at least a link with the metadata object, a unique identifier (UID), and a performance event dataset;
encapsulating, by the one or more processing circuits, the cyber resilience identity within a control structure restricting one or more updates and redemptions of the metadata object;
determining, by the one or more processing circuits, at least one access data structure being compatible with the control structure; and
broadcasting, by the one or more processing circuits using the control structure, the cyber resilience identity to a ledger or distributed ledger.
